基于GIS和改进BP神经网络的天然白桦林健康评价
Assessment on Health of Natural Betula platyphylla Forest Based on GIS and BP Neural Networks
摘要
Abstract
On the bases of sample investigation and related ecosystem data collected by others,assessment on forest health of Liangjiang Forest Farm in Changbai Mountains was performed by the GIS platform and the improved BP neural network model.Improved BP neural network has great advantages in solving the complex forest ecosystem.Using Levenberg-Marquardt algorithm was effective than the traditional BP and some other improved methods,while it could converge much quickly and has high accuracy.Evaluation results show that the total area of 22.43% of Natural Betula platyphylla forest is very healthy,49.93% of that is healthy,19.06% of that is sub-healthy,while only 8.59% of which is unhealthy.The main purpose of this paper is to provide a solid theoretical support for forest health management and multifunctional use of forests.关键词
